一、E工具的定义与作用
在计算机领域,E工具是一个非常重要的概念。它指的是用于处理和编辑E(ortaleExecutale)文件的工具。E文件是Windows操作系统下应用程序的常见文件格式,E工具在软件开发、逆向工程和安全分析等领域扮演着至关重要的角色。
二、E工具的用途
1.软件开发:E工具可以帮助开发者创建、修改和调试E文件,提高软件开发的效率。
2.逆向工程:通过E工具,逆向工程师可以分析软件的内部结构,了解其工作原理。
3.安全分析:安全专家利用E工具检测软件中的安全漏洞,为软件的安全加固提供依据。
4.漏洞利用:攻击者利用E工具构造恶意代码,通过漏洞攻击目标系统。
三、E工具的类型
1.编辑器:如EID、Hiew等,用于查看和修改E文件的结构。
2.分析器:如IDAro、OllyDg等,用于分析E文件的行为和功能。
3.生成器:如Exe2C、DotNetEuilder等,用于创建新的E文件。
4.加密器:如UX、ELock等,用于对E文件进行加密保护。
四、E工具的使用方法
1.选择合适的E工具:根据需求选择合适的E工具,如编辑器、分析器等。
2.打开E文件:使用E工具打开目标E文件。
3.分析文件结构:查看E文件的结构,了解其组成和功能。
4.修改文件内容:根据需求修改E文件的内容,如代码、资源等。
5.保存修改:保存修改后的E文件。
五、E工具的注意事项
1.法律法规:在使用E工具时,要遵守相关法律法规,不得用于非法目的。
2.安全风险:修改E文件可能带来安全风险,请谨慎操作。
3.技术门槛:E工具的使用需要一定的技术基础,建议读者在学习过程中积累经验。
六、E工具的发展趋势
随着计算机技术的不断发展,E工具也在不断更新和优化。以下是一些发展趋势:
1.人工智能:利用人工智能技术,提高E工具的自动化程度。
2.云计算:将E工具部署在云端,实现资源共享和协同工作。
3.安全防护:加强E工具的安全防护功能,防止恶意攻击。
E工具在计算机领域具有广泛的应用,对于软件开发、逆向工程和安全分析等领域具有重要意义。了解E工具的定义、用途、类型和使用方法,有助于我们更好地利用这一工具,提高工作效率。在使用E工具时,要遵守法律法规,注意安全风险,不断积累经验。